INKOM — The death of a 19-year-old local man found on private property in Inkom in early November has been ruled accidental, authorities announced Wednesday.

Jonas Diaz-Edgeman died from hypothermia with alcohol intoxication, according to the Bannock County Coroner’s Office. The manner of death was determined to be accidental.

Authorities told the Journal late last year that there was limited evidence at the scene where. Diaz-Edgeman’s body was discovered outside on private property in Inkom on the morning of Nov. 1, 2025.

“The sudden loss of Jonas deeply impacted a lot of people in our community, and I hope that by answering these outstanding questions we can bring some closure to those who were close to him,” Danner said in a Wednesday statement. “I extend my deepest condolences to his friends and family as they navigate these circumstances.”

The Bannock County Sheriff’s Office assisted with the investigation.
